The relative strength of bottom-up and top-down processes operating within food webs is a fundamental determinant of community structure and function. In marine systems, inconspicuous but often highly abundant invertebrate herbivores (mesograzers) are implicated as strong consumers of primary production and important prey for higher-order consumers. Because of their small size, however, mesograzer abundance is not easily manipulated in the field, which limits our ability to adequately assess their grazing impacts. Only a miniscule fraction of the world’s largest volume of living space, the ocean’s mid-water biome, has ever been sampled. As part of the International Census of Marine Life field project Mid-Atlantic Ridge Ecosystems (MAR-ECO), a discrete-depth trawling survey was conducted in 2009 aboard the NOAA ship Henry B. Bigelow to examine the pelagic faunal assemblage structure and distribution over the Charlie-Gibbs Fracture Zone (CGFZ) of the northern Mid-Atlantic Ridge. This is the first MAR-ECO project aimed specifically at describing diel vertical migration as a distributional phenomenon. The research presented in this study is motivated by the need to improve predictions of transport and fate of cohesive sediments suspended during dredging operations. Two techniques are presented to quantify vertical sediment flux within dredge plumes. A mass-balance approach using an Acoustic Doppler Current Profiler (ADCP) is described and demonstrated to accurately estimate vertical mass flux and settling velocity for a suspension of fine sand from a dredged material placement operation. A new digital video settling column for simultaneous measurement of particle size and settling velocity is described and evaluated. One system used for bivalve mollusc culture is flowthrough larval culture, which provides a continuous flow of food and seawater to the tank. Flowthrough culture enables larvae to be reared at stocking densities up to 100 larvae/mL, a characteristic that should recommend it as the culture system of choice for the East coast; however, Eastern oyster larvae have never been tested in flowthrough culture, discouraging implementation of the system. The thesis objectives are designed to address questions regarding the survival, growth, competent period, cell consumption, growth efficiency, and cell selection of oyster larvae reared in flowthrough culture. The land-­‐ocean margin is characterized by a shallow water column, which allows light to reach the benthos and supports a diverse community of benthic autotrophs. One group of benthic autotrophs, consisting of benthic diatoms, cyanobacteria and other photosynthetic microorganisms living near the sediment surface (i.e., benthic microalgae) accounts for a substantial amount of this primary production. Benthic microalgae are also tightly coupled to carbon and nutrient cycling processes carried out by the sediment bacterial community. Benthic microalgae exude complex biopolymers, called extracellular polymeric substances (EPS), which consist mainly of carbohydrates, but can contain proteins and nucleic acids. Natural coastal habitats throughout Chesapeake Bay are increasingly threatened with shoreline modification due to population growth and rising rates of development. The replacement of these natural coastlines with hardened structures such as seawalls (bulkheads) and stone revetments (riprap) not only compromises vegetation at the land-water interface, but also can influence several elements of local aquatic food webs. Effects of these alterations have been well-studied with respect to fish assemblages and intertidal communities, particularly in conjunction with larger-scale watershed development, and recently, interest has shifted toward investigation of the effects of shoreline development on subtidal benthic infaunal communities.
